A Brief History

In January, 2003, after serious discussion and prayer we took a bold step and announced to our homeschooling friends that we are now committed to this homeschooling ministry as our full-time work.

As the weeks unfolded, the idea of providing CLEP Classes and Parents' Workshops began to take shape. It all began in Lansing, Michigan when we taught 43 homeschooling students at Verity Education. We also did a parents' workshop the same week up the road about 40 miles.

This became the springboard into the development of our CLEP Prep classes in not only Natural Science and Biology, but also U.S. History 1, College Algebra, Introductory Psychology, Introductory Sociology, and Freshman College Composition.

We have since then taught CLEP classes and presented parents' workshops in Virginia, Indiana, Kentucky, Colorado, Texas, as well as here in New York, too.

Students have been passing the CLEPs and getting both high school and college credit, too. You can read about some of their stories on the results page of our new website, www.clepclasses.com.

We are now scheduling to teach and speak throughout the U.S. and Canada in the months ahead.
